Packard introduced a less expensive model in 1937 called the Packard Six. It was similar to the larger 120, yet was priced less than $200 above a comparably-equipped Ford. These lower-priced cars helped stimulate sales for the struggling manufacturer in the wake of the Great Depression.
In 1940, Packard moved the entry-level price point up slightly with the launch of the six-cylinder 110 line. The public responded and nearly 63,000 units were sold in its first year. The 110 was available as a two- or four-door sedan, a convertible, and a station wagon.
This 110 Woodie wears coachwork by Hercules and its odometer shows less than 50,000 miles on the odometer. The original owner was a doctor who had homes in Wisconsin, Florida, and Rhode Island, where the car was primarily kept. The car would remain in his care for nearly five decades.
In 2010, it was offered for sale at the Gooding & Company Auction held in Scottsdale, Arizona. It was estimated to sell for $125,000 - $145,000. As bidding came to a close, the lot was sold for the sum of $145,750, inclusive of the buyer's premium.By Daniel Vaughan | Feb 2010
